2024 Compare Climate & Weather:
Clarksville, TN vs Saugatuck township, MI
Change Cities
Highlights
On average, there are 161 sunny days per year in Saugatuck township. Clarksville averages 210 sunny days per year. The US average is 205 sunny days.
Saugatuck township, Michigan gets 36.9 inches of rain, on average, per year. Clarksville, Tennessee gets 51 inches of rain, on average, per year. The US average is 38.1 inches of rain per year.
Saugatuck township averages 80.9 inches of snow per year. Clarksville averages 4.7 inches of snow per year. The US average is 27.8 inches of snow per year.

July is the hottest month for Clarksville with an average high temperature of 89.4°, which ranks it as warmer than most places in Tennessee. In Clarksville, there are 4 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Clarksville are May, September and October.
July is the hottest month for Saugatuck township with an average high temperature of 81.8°, which ranks it as about average compared to other places in Michigan. In Saugatuck township, there are 4 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Saugatuck township are June, August and July.
January has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Clarksville with an average of 26.5°. This is about average compared to other places in Tennessee.
January has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Saugatuck township with an average of 19.9°. This is one of the warmest places in Michigan.
In Clarksville, there are 42.0 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is hotter than most places in Tennessee.
In Saugatuck township, there are 6.1 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is about average compared to other places in Michigan.
In Clarksville, there are 81.6 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is warmer than most places in Tennessee.
In Saugatuck township, there are 117.4 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is one of the warmest places in Michigan.
In Clarksville, there are 0.3 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is warmer than most places in Tennessee.
In Saugatuck township, there are 1.5 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is one of the warmest places in Michigan.
May is the wettest month in Clarksville with 5.8 inches of rain, and the driest month is August with 3.1 inches. The wettest season is Summer with 29% of yearly precipitation and 23% occurs in Autumn,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 51.0 inches in Clarksville means that it is drier than most places in Tennessee.
September is the wettest month in Saugatuck township with 3.9 inches of rain, and the driest month is February with 1.8 inches. The wettest season is Winter with 30% of yearly precipitation and 17% occurs in Spring,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 36.9 inches in Saugatuck township means that it is wetter than most places in Michigan.
May is the rainiest month in Clarksville with 11.6 days of rain, and August is the driest month with only 7.4 rainy days. There are 117.0 rainy days annually in Clarksville, which is about average compared to other places in Tennessee. The rainiest season is Summer when it rains 29% of the time and the driest is Autumn with only a 22% chance of a rainy day.
December is the rainiest month in Saugatuck township with 14.0 days of rain, and July is the driest month with only 8.5 rainy days. There are 128.5 rainy days annually in Saugatuck township, which is about average compared to other places in Michigan. The rainiest season is Spring when it rains 30% of the time and the driest is Autumn with only a 20% chance of a rainy day.
An annual snowfall of 4.7 inches in Clarksville means that it is snowier than most places in Tennessee.
An annual snowfall of 80.9 inches in Saugatuck township means that it is snowier than most places in Michigan.
February is the snowiest month in Clarksville with 1.9 inches of snow, and 4 months of the year have significant snowfall.
January is the snowiest month in Saugatuck township with 26.8 inches of snow, and 6 months of the year have significant snowfall.

Many people confuse Weather and Climate, but they are different. Weather ref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a short period of time, while Climate ref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a long period of time.
Weather, more specifically, refers to how the atmosphere behaves and its effects on life and human activities. Most people think of Weather in terms of what can be observed: temperature, humidity, precipitation, and cloudy/sunny conditions. Weather conditions constantly change on a minute-to-minute basis.
Climate is a record of the average weather conditions for a given place over a long period of time, often referred to as Climate Normals. A 30-year period of record is a common requirement to be considered a Climate Normal.
